Japan Unmanned Carwash Market By Type Segment Analysis

The Japan unmanned carwash market can be classified into several key segments based on the type of technology and operational approach. Predominantly, these include fully automated robotic carwashes, semi-automated systems, and hybrid models that combine manual and automated processes. Fully automated robotic carwashes are characterized by advanced robotics and AI-driven systems that perform washing, drying, and detailing without human intervention. Semi-automated systems, on the other hand, involve some manual input, often used in smaller or specialized facilities, while hybrid models integrate both automated and manual components to cater to diverse customer needs. Market size estimates suggest that fully automated robotic carwashes currently account for approximately 60% of the total unmanned carwash market in Japan, driven by technological maturity and consumer preference for convenience and efficiency. Semi-automated systems hold around 30%, with hybrid models comprising the remaining 10%. Over the next 5–10 years, the market is expected to experience significant growth, with a projected CAGR of approximately 12%, primarily fueled by technological advancements and increasing urbanization.

The fastest-growing segment within this landscape is the fully automated robotic carwash, which is entering a growth maturity stage characterized by widespread adoption and technological refinement. This segment benefits from key growth accelerators such as AI-driven automation, IoT connectivity, and energy-efficient systems that reduce operational costs. As consumer demand shifts toward contactless and eco-friendly services, these automated systems are increasingly preferred for their speed, consistency, and minimal human contact. The integration of advanced sensors and machine learning algorithms enhances cleaning precision and operational reliability, further boosting adoption rates. Conversely, semi-automated and hybrid systems are gradually transitioning toward full automation, driven by the need for scalability and operational efficiency. The rapid evolution of robotics and AI technology continues to disrupt traditional carwash models, positioning fully automated systems as the dominant segment in the near future.

Japan Unmanned Carwash Market By Application Segment Analysis

The application segments within the Japan unmanned carwash market primarily include urban car parks, highway service areas, retail and convenience centers, and fleet management facilities. Urban car parks represent the largest application segment, accounting for an estimated 50% of the total market, driven by the high density of vehicles and limited space for manual carwashes. These facilities benefit from the rapid throughput and minimal staffing requirements of unmanned systems, aligning with urban consumers’ demand for quick and efficient services. Highway service areas constitute approximately 25% of the market, where automated carwashes offer travelers convenience and speed. Retail and convenience centers, including petrol stations and shopping malls, contribute around 15%, leveraging the integration of carwash services as part of broader retail offerings. Fleet management applications, including corporate and rental fleets, are emerging segments expected to grow at a CAGR of approximately 14%, as fleet operators seek cost-effective, scalable, and automated cleaning solutions. The overall market is transitioning from early adoption in niche applications to broader deployment across multiple sectors, with a focus on efficiency, safety, and environmental sustainability.

The fastest-growing application segment is fleet management, driven by increasing demand for automated, scalable cleaning solutions that reduce labor costs and improve turnaround times. This segment is still emerging but is rapidly gaining traction due to technological advancements in robotic systems and fleet operators’ focus on operational efficiency. The growth stage is characterized by increasing adoption among corporate fleets, rental companies, and logistics providers, with a focus on integrating IoT-enabled systems for remote monitoring and maintenance. Urban car parks and highway service areas are reaching maturity, with widespread deployment and steady growth driven by infrastructure upgrades and urban planning initiatives.
